Contaminants mechanically filtered by the Solid Carbon Block filter:
Asbestos - mineral once used in building insulation; known to cause cancer
Cysts - dormant microorganisms that may include bacteria and parasites
Particulates - miscellaneous physical particles that can cause turbidity (general water cloudiness)
Contaminants chemically adsorbed or reduced by the Solid Carbon Block filter:
Chlordane - used as a pesticide
Lead and Mercury - types of metals; known neurotoxins that can poison the blood, nervous system, and brain
MTBE (methyl tert-butyl ether) - used as a gasoline additive
PCBs (polychlorinated biphenyls) - a fluid used in many electrical components
Radon - a radioactive, colorless, odorless, tasteless gas
Toxaphene - a banned, highly toxic insecticide
VOCs - volatile organic compounds
Contaminants reduced through chemical reaction:
Chlorine and Chloramine - chemicals often used as disinfectants
